This position provides shared administrative support for members of the Global Cybersecurity senior leadership team while exercising confidentiality, tact, and diplomacy. Manages executive calendars, prepares materials for meetings, triages communications, assists with travel plans, and helps to keep leaders focused and on schedule.
This is a multi‑principal role requiring proactive engagement: anticipating needs, rapidly resolving competing priorities, exercising discretion, and operating effectively in the fluid, fast‑changing environment of cybersecurity. The essence of the role is to enable the leaders supported to be more productive with their time and to work as efficiently and effectively as possible.
